David Asibi Ayindenaba Apasera
- People's National Convention

Mr David Apasera was born on 25 April 1962.
He is a former member of parliament for the Bolgatanga constituency of the Upper East Region from 2001 to 2004.
He was elected flagbearer of the People’s National Convention (PNC) in 2020 to contest the December polls.
This is his first attempt at the presidency.
His running mate is Divine Ayivor
